What if excellence did not require exhaustion?
Helping professionals, caregivers, clergy, educators, healthcare workers, nonprofit leaders, and service-minded individuals often spend their lives caring for everyone else. They show up, work hard, solve problems, carry burdens, and support others through difficult seasons. Yet somewhere along the way, many begin sacrificing their own well-being in the process.
Excellence Without Exhaustion challenges the belief that burnout is the unavoidable price of making a difference.
Drawing from more than two decades of experience in healthcare, ministry, leadership, education, and wellness, Dr. Peggi Trusty provides a practical framework for creating sustainable well-being without abandoning purpose, passion, or service. Through engaging stories, relatable examples, reflective questions, and actionable strategies, readers will learn how to:
• Recognize the warning signs of stress, overload, and burnout before they become crises
• Create intentional plans that support long-term wellness
• Protect what matters most through healthy prioritization and boundaries
• Build partnerships that strengthen resilience and expand capacity
• Trust the process of growth without becoming discouraged by setbacks
• Recover from drift without shame and confidently return to healthy rhythms
• Develop sustainable practices that support both personal well-being and professional impact
At the heart of this book is a simple but transformative truth: wellness cannot survive as a suggestion. It must be supported as a system.
Whether you are leading a team, caring for a family, serving a congregation, supporting clients, or simply trying to navigate life's demands without losing yourself in the process, this book offers a practical roadmap for protecting your well-being while continuing to live with purpose.
You do not have to choose between excellence and wellness.
You were never meant to be the sacrifice.
